/**
 * Collection of predefined easing functions
 * @type {object}
 * @property {function} SINE_WAVE
 * @property {function} EASE_OUT_CUBIC
 * @property {function} EASE_OUT_BOUNCE
 * @example
 * ```ts
 * import View3D, { EASING } from "@egjs/view3d";
 *
 * new RotateControl({
 *  easing: EASING.EASE_OUT_CUBIC,
 * });
 * ```
 */
export const EASING = {
  SINE_WAVE: (x: number) => Math.sin(x * Math.PI * 2),
  EASE_OUT_CUBIC: (x: number) => 1 - Math.pow(1 - x, 3),
  EASE_OUT_BOUNCE: (x: number): number => {
    const n1 = 7.5625;
    const d1 = 2.75;

    if (x < 1 / d1) {
      return n1 * x * x;
    } else if (x < 2 / d1) {
      return n1 * (x -= 1.5 / d1) * x + 0.75;
    } else if (x < 2.5 / d1) {
      return n1 * (x -= 2.25 / d1) * x + 0.9375;
    } else {
      return n1 * (x -= 2.625 / d1) * x + 0.984375;
    }
  }
} as const;

/**
 * Possible values for the toneMapping option.
 * This is used to approximate the appearance of high dynamic range (HDR) on the low dynamic range medium of a standard computer monitor or mobile device's screen.
 * @type {object}
 * @property {THREE.LinearToneMapping} LINEAR
 * @property {THREE.ReinhardToneMapping} REINHARD
 * @property {THREE.CineonToneMapping} CINEON
 * @property {THREE.ACESFilmicToneMapping} ACES_FILMIC
 */
export const TONE_MAPPING = {
  LINEAR: THREE.LinearToneMapping,
  REINHARD: THREE.ReinhardToneMapping,
  CINEON: THREE.CineonToneMapping,
  ACES_FILMIC: THREE.ACESFilmicToneMapping
};

/**
 * Types of zoom control
 * @type {object}
 * @property {"fov"} FOV Zoom by chaning fov(field-of-view). This will prevent camera from going inside the model.
 * @property {"distance"} DISTANCE Zoom by changing camera distance from the model.
 */
export const ZOOM_TYPE = {
  FOV: "fov",
  DISTANCE: "distance"
};

/**
 * Available AR session types
 * @type {object}
 * @property {"WebXR"} WEBXR An AR session based on {@link https://developer.mozilla.org/en-US/docs/Web/API/WebXR_Device_API WebXR Device API}
 * @property {"SceneViewer"} SCENE_VIEWER An AR session based on {@link https://developers.google.com/ar/develop/java/scene-viewer Google SceneViewer}, which is only available in Android
 * @property {"QuickLook"} QUICK_LOOK An AR session based on Apple {@link https://developer.apple.com/augmented-reality/quick-look/ AR Quick Look}, which is only available in iOS
 */
export const AR_SESSION_TYPE = {
  WEBXR: "webAR",
  SCENE_VIEWER: "sceneViewer",
  QUICK_LOOK: "quickLook"
} as const;
